Subject: Cold storage archival — Driftvault buckets

For the weekly sync: we're archiving all Driftvault buckets untouched for 180+ days. The migration job runs nightly in three batches, with checksums verified before source deletion. Restores will take up to four hours post-archive, so flag any buckets your team still needs. The job runs under the build identified below.

pipeline stamp: htk14_40eecfa1a6c1a3

## Changed defaults

Heads up: the Ledgerline tax-rate lookup cache now defaults to a 15-minute TTL instead of 24 hours. Turns out rates in the Veldt County sandbox were going stale mid-demo, which was embarrassing. Eviction is now LRU rather than FIFO, and the cache warms on boot. If you're reviewing, check that nothing hardcodes the old TTL. The new defaults land as follows.

deployment values, bajop-taweg:
holwyn:
  log_level: debug
  metrics_host: metrics.holwyn.zemvarsys.internal
  pool_size: 32

## Load Testing the Checkout Flow

Welcome aboard. We load test the Cartwhistle checkout using the Stressloom harness against staging. Target 400 virtual users, 20-minute ramps. Results and per-run metrics are stored in the loadtest results database, which you can reach with the connection string below.

replica DSN, bagaf-bagep: mssql://praion_svc:7RJjXrE@db-3c46.halixcorp.internal:5432/zorix